Rio La Paz Golf Club Board of Directors, 2010

Photo: Bob Morley, President
Bob Morley, President

As president, Bob presides as chairperson at all meetings of the club and board of directors; to see that the bylaws and other such rules and regulations of the club are properly and equitably enforced; calls special meetings as necessary; reports to the board of directors and to the membership of the club any infractions by members or a group thereof; to appoint such persons (i.e., newsletter chairperson, sergeant of arms) and committees as are necessary to carry on the operations of the club; exercise general supervision over the business and affairs of the club. Together with the Handicap Chair, is responsible to ensure that the club maintains compliance with the Handicap Certification requirement of the NCGA.

Nancy Rosa, Handicap Chairperson

Nancy started playing golf at a young age in Wisconsin. She went on to play in college in Texas. Nancy has been the Women’s Club Champion at River Oaks Golf Club every year since we have been holding this event (2001).

Nancy is responsible to ensure that the club maintains compliance with the Handicap Certification requirement of the NCGA. She is responsible for approval of membership applications and collects all monies relating to membership. Nancy has many responsibilities including but not limited to:

  • Providing a membership roster to the Treasurer for purposes of verifying membership status relating to NCGA dues payable
  • Ensuring that transmission of scores is conducted timely to ensure that handicaps are properly displayed on the first of each month.
  • Providing current handicap information as needed.
  • Check handicaps of members to be checked for revision once each month

Decisions of the Handicap Chair with respect to individual handicaps shall be final and he/she shall have the power to impose penalties by way of handicap adjustments upon members who do not conform to proper scoring procedures or rules of play.

Sean Gallagher,
Tournament Director

Sean is responsible for arranging, and is in charge of, all tournaments, matches and events of similar character in which the club may engage; to present trophies and prizes won in tournaments, and to ensure that notification of tournaments are available to members thirty days in advance of tournament dates. Sean is responsible for collecting all monies relating to tournaments. Sean also maintains a journal relating to tournament income and expenses to assist the treasurer with preparation of the year-end statements.
